People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ding GL7 6HZ,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 53.5%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ate vicinity of GL7 6HZ there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 63.4%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.

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Safety

Is Riverway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Riverway was 5.3 per 1,000 residents, which is 88.5% lower than the Kemble average. The most reported crime type was Anti-social behaviour.

Riverway has the lowest crime rate of 20 local areas in Kemble and the 5th lowest crime rate of 312 local areas in Cotswold .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 0.0 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 25.0%.

Employment

GL7 6HZ area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 1%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in GL7 6HZ area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 49%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
